The Scientific Research Behind Laser Inscription on Glass
A laser is a powerful tool for marking and engraving on materials like steels, timber, and glass. Yet when collaborating with a breakable product like glass, exact placement of your design is crucial.


Unlike other laser-marked materials, glass does not vaporize however cracks when revealed to laser warmth. This offers the engraved surface its characteristic appearance.

Localized Heating
The laser light engages with the glass surface area, creating local home heating and perhaps evaporation or ablation. This creates an etched, frosted, or engraved appearance. Unlike inks and paint, laser marking marks are permanent and do not fade in time.

Laser etching on glass is testing because of the product's brittleness and sensitivity to thermal shock. The abrupt, quick temperature level adjustments created by high laser power can cause cracking and breakage of the surface.

To reduce this risk, laser engravers use water chillers to assist handle the warm and spread it uniformly over the surface. Applying a dampening substance or masking the surface also helps to reduce cracking and improve laser performance. In addition, lowering the laser power setup and raising the inscribing rate aid to keep a regular temperature level. Likewise, preventing subjecting the glass to hot air or water promptly after etching will certainly likewise reduce the danger of thermal shock and breaking.

Transparent Materials
Many different laser device types are available, with each having distinct wavelengths and power ranges. Some are able to produce high-contrast inscriptions on glass while others might call for added procedures to make sure ideal results.

For example, using a paper mask to protect the surface area of your work surface from warmth can help in reducing cracking by dissipating the laser beam's heat prior to it has an opportunity to influence the glass. In a similar way, using a thin layer of meal soap can likewise minimize the amount of glass fragments that are sent out after the laser procedure is total.

Lastly, it's important to maintain the laser head at a regular speed throughout the entire procedure to stop sudden changes in temperature that can lead to cracking. In addition, a water-cooled laser system can likewise help take care of the influence of laser warm on delicate products such as glass. Furthermore, opting to make use of a Jarvis dither pattern on your laser motorist settings will divide the dots of your graphic, reducing their total warm consumption and influence on the product.
